MOUNTAIN TOWER
From here you can see all of the Hot Springs area. Take the elevator up for a 140 mile view.
MAGIC SPRINGS/CRYSTAL SPRINGS
It features rides and attractions but is closed for part of the year.
HORSE AND CARRIAGE RIDE
This ride leaves from the Arlington Hotel on weekends, weather permitting.
BATH AND MASSAGE
Bathe in the famous thermal water at the Buckstaff Bathhouse or inside the downtown hotels.
WALK THE PROMENADE
Walk this lovely brick walk above Arlington park and feed the pigeons.

FORDYCE BATH HOUSE VISITOR CENTER
Restored to its original elegance and conveniently located downtown.
ARKANSAS ALLIGATOR FARM & PETTING ZOO
847 Whittington Ave.
This alligator farm and petting zoo is very interesting for children.
GLASS BLOWING
Located at 380 Whittington Ave. Here you can watch the beautiful art of glass being blown.
MID-AMERICAN MUSEUM
This museum is hands on exploration and fun for whole family.
Affiliated with the Washington D.C. Smithsonian Museum.
